Top Ten: #9 Turnovers

4:31 PM Thu, Oct 25, 2007 |

Watch any football game, at any level, and one can quickly surmise how important turnovers are to the game's outcome. As one climbs from Pee-Wee to high school, and up to college and professional football, the number of possessions in a game become more and more precious and critical. If you can win the turnover battle, and give yourself one, two or three more possessions in a game, the oppportunity to win really grows. The 2007 Seahawks are currently +7 in the turnover margin. In the Super Bowl year of 2005, the team ended the season +10.

A positive turnover margin usually equates to an aggressive defense forcing fumbles and interceptions, and an offense that takes care of the ball and makes good decisions at critical times. Seattle is doing just that, and if they continue to win the turnover margin they have an opportunity to kick-start a great second half push. Oh, by the way, the two teams ahead of SEA this year in turnover margin, a couple pretty good squads: Indianapolis (+9) and New England (+8).
